Bass-Mittelstufe

Der Bass Intermediate der Specialty-Serie wurde entwickelt, um alle Taktiken im Untergrundbass abzudecken. Eine 26-Fuß-Zwischenspitze ermöglicht es Ihrer Fliege, in der Strömung einzutauchen und untergetauchte Strukturen effektiv zu fischen. Unsere X-Strong Core-Technologie sorgt für zusätzliche Kernstärke und außergewöhnliche Stoppkraft beim Eintreiben von Hakensätzen und beim Ziehen von Barschen aus der Struktur. Gebaut in voller Schnurgröße, schwer zum Laden von Ruten mit schneller Aktion.

- Kurze aggressive Verjüngung
- Wirft problemlos große Fliegen
- Hoch schwebend

WASSER: Süßwasser
LINIE: Mittelschwer / Floating
TAPER: Gewicht nach vorne
LÄNGE: 100 Fuß
KERN: Monofilament
ART: Barsch

Farbe KLARES CAMO / AQUAGRÜN
Größe WF5I/F

WATER LINE DENSITY TAPER CORE
Freshwater Intermediate / Floating Weight Forward Monofilament

LINE SIZE GRAIN WEIGHT HEAD LENGTH TOTAL LENGTH
WF 5 160 gr. 36 ft. 100 ft.
WF 6 185 gr. 36 ft. 100 ft.
WF 7 210 gr. 36 ft. 100 ft.
WF 8 240 gr. 36 ft. 100 ft.
WF 9 280 gr. 36 ft. 100 ft.

Control the Drop, Command the Cast

The Bass Intermediate is engineered with a short, aggressive taper that loads quickly and turns over large, wind-resistant flies—even when fishing tight to structure. Whether you’re casting from a kayak into submerged timber or slow-stripping a streamer across a gravel shelf, this line keeps your fly in the zone longer, allowing for more natural presentations and increased hookup potential. Its intermediate tip sinks at a moderate pace, giving you control over depth while avoiding snags common with full-sink lines.

The braided nylon multifilament core provides low-stretch strength, allowing for solid hooksets and better sensitivity during slow retrieves. Cortland’s advanced Shooting Technology coating reduces friction and helps the line glide through guides smoothly, making long, accurate casts feel effortless. And thanks to the line’s warmwater design, it remains supple and memory-free even during hot summer days on stillwater or in fast-flowing rivers. You’ll feel the difference on your first cast.
